    • Mechanism of Mingshi Prescription in Regulating Opn4-dopamine Axis to Inhibit Endoplasmic Reticulum Stress and Delay Myopia Progression

    • The latest research has found that Mingshi Fang effectively delays the growth of the myopic eye axis by regulating the melanin dopamine axis to inhibit endoplasmic reticulum stress.
